Safety Week 2006: Growing Your Business in the 21st Century

Safety Week 2006 is set for June 25-27  at the Château Élan Winery and Resort in Braselton, Georgia.

Don’t miss the best opportunity you will have this year to network with your peers and other channel partners at Safety Week 2006 being held June 25-27 at the Château Élan Winery and Resort in Braselton, Georgia. We expect to have over 20 distributor member companies represented at this year’s meeting, the strongest distributor attendance in recent years and a strong representation from manufacturer companies as well. This year’s meeting is a joint meeting of SEDA and the

International Glove Association (IGA) and promises just the right mix of stimulating business sessions and one-on-one networking opportunities that you won’t find at a traditional trade show.

This year’s conference includes a strong line-up of speakers and round table discussions that will help you answer the tough questions and keep you competitive in the marketplace. Featured speaker and business growth expert, Steve Little, will explore how other companies have been able to expand their businesses in the 21st century. Robert Nadeau will help you overcome the five barriers to peak sales performance. Brian Beaulieu will help you understand whether China and India are our business friends or foes and what economic trends are on the horizon. A representative from the US Customs office will help you understand how to navigate the rules and regulations governing the import and export of goods. Round Table Discussions among your channel partners will give you guidance on how to be more profitable and competitive in the global economy.

New features for Safety Week 2006 include more time for one on one supplier and distributor meetings and registration discounts. All executive conference appointments have been expanded to 20 minutes allowing for a total of nine appointments. The Château Élan Winery and Resort is nestled in the north Georgia foothills and is just 40 minutes north of Atlanta and a short drive from the Hartsfield-Jackson Airport. The Chateau combines French provincial and Southern hospitality to produce a superb conference destination and leisure resort.

The 2006 Safety Week Golf Tournament will be held at the Château on the Chateau course on Sunday, June 25. This par 71 championship course was given four stars by Golf Digest magazine and was designed by Atlanta architect Denis Griffiths. The Safety Week Golf Tournament is for golfers at all skill levels.

Spouses and companions are invited to make the most of their Château visit and partake in a tour of the winery. The tour begins in the Château Wine Market, where guests are met and welcomed by an executive tour guide, who will accompany the group throughout the tour. The tour provides extensive information regarding the winery itself, the process of wine making for red and white wine, aging process in oak barrels and the final bottling process.
